PBOC Extends Gold Buying Streak to 22 Months with 650k oz August Purchase

China's central bank increased gold reserves by 650,000 ounces (~18t) in August, the largest monthly addition since 2023, despite record-high prices. This extends a 22-month consecutive buying streak, bringing total reserves to ~2,364t. The move signals sustained official-sector demand for gold as a reserve asset, potentially supporting gold prices and reflecting diversification away from dollar assets.
